How Does the Trip Time Calculator Work?

The Trip Time Calculator relies on the fundamental speed, distance, and time formula: time equals distance divided by speed. By taking total distance and average travel speed, the tool instantly computes your overall duration.

Understanding Your Results

When you complete your calculation using the Travel Duration Calculator, your final output will present a breakdown of total travel duration.

Your output will typically display hours and minutes required for transit. If you included Planned stops, these are added to your pure driving time to give you a true door-to-door ETA. Comparing different speed scenarios helps you determine whether driving faster actually saves meaningful time once traffic and safety are considered.


How This Tool Saves Time

Calculating travel durations manually requires converting units, dividing miles by speed, and adding partial hours back into minutes. This manual math is easy to miscalculate, especially when planning multi-leg journeys.
